Why Drawings Remain a Timeless Art Form

Drawing is one of the oldest forms of artistic expression, dating back to prehistoric cave paintings. From quick sketches to highly detailed compositions, drawings capture spontaneity, raw emotion, and technical mastery. Across centuries, artists have explored different materials and styles, demonstrating the versatility and enduring relevance of the medium.

Pencil drawings remain a popular choice due to their precision, tonal control, and erasability. From Leonardo da Vinci’s anatomical studies to the delicate renderings of Albrecht Dürer, pencil has allowed artists to experiment freely. Its ability to produce fine details and soft shading makes it a fundamental tool in art.

Charcoal and ink drawings offer rich contrasts and expressive depth, making them ideal for both bold, dramatic works and intricate, refined compositions. Charcoal, used for studies by the likes of Edgar Degas and Käthe Kollwitz, captures fluid motion and raw spirit, with its deep hues and smudging capabilities. Ink, favoured by masters like Rembrandt, provides crisp lines and striking detail, perfect for both expressive sketches and highly controlled illustrations.

Today, artists integrate traditional drawing techniques with digital media, yet the essence of drawing remains unchanged. Contemporary artists, such as David Hockney, continue to use graphite and crayon for both realistic and abstract compositions, while also embracing technology in his drawing practice—particularly through digital tablets.

Meet the Artists: Contemporary Drawings to Collect

South African artist Nelson Makamo is renowned for his vibrant contemporary drawings that give voice to the children of his birthplace—Limpopo. His charcoal drawings, such as Untitled (2022), are candid portraits which capture the joy and uninhibited spirit of youth, filled with the energy of expressive mark-making and dynamic smudges.

Fragmented and radically intimate James Robert Morrison’s portraits likewise make visible figures not always seen in traditional portraiture. Focusing on queer visibility, his work reflects his journey of discovering, understanding, and embracing his sexuality. The painstakingly detailed drawings, such as There is never more than a fag paper between them - Spencer and Ross (2023), emphasise the tenderness and intimacy of Morrison’s project.

Inspired by a background in design, Sabrina Brouwers’ abstract studies of our physical surroundings result in hypnotic, conceptual compositions. Nightcrawler (2025), uses elementary geometric and architectural forms, reminiscent of an urban landscape, to explore the psychological effects of visual simplicity.

Choosing and Displaying a Drawing in Your Space

When you buy contemporary drawings online, consider the artistic style, medium, and colour palette to find the perfect piece. Abstract and figurative drawings each bring unique qualities—abstract works add energy and movement, while figurative and conceptual pieces foster emotional connections. Charcoal and ink drawings create bold statement pieces, while delicate pencil sketches and limited editions suit minimalist interiors or gallery walls.

Displaying your chosen artwork effectively enhances its impact. Large-scale charcoal drawings are focal points, whereas smaller works blend seamlessly into a curated arrangement. Thoughtful framing elevates modern pencil drawings, with sleek frames enhancing contemporary styles and ornate frames suiting traditional homes. The versatility of drawings allows them to complement both modern apartments and classic interiors.
